Génesis Rodríguez Pérez (born July 29, 1987) is an American actress. She is known for her roles in the Telemundo television telenovela series Prisionera, Dame Chocolate and Doña Bárbara. She also played Becky Ferrer on Days of our Lives. She has also starred in the films Man on a Ledge, Casa de Mi Padre, What to Expect When You're Expecting, and The Last Stand.

Jill Suzanne Wagner is an American actress and television personality. She was the on-field host for the ABC game show Wipeout from 2008 to 2011 and again from 2013 to 2014, briefly leaving during the fifth season in 2012. Since then, Wagner has starred in several made-for-television films for the Hallmark Channel and Hallmark Movies & Mysteries. She stars as Bobby in the Taylor Sheridan Paramount+ series Lioness (2023).

Zoë Yadira Saldaña-Perego, born June 19, 1978, is an American actress known primarily for her roles in science fiction film franchises. She began her acting career with a guest role in 'Law & Order' in 1999 and debuted on the big screen in 'Center Stage' (2000). Saldaña gained early recognition for her role opposite Britney Spears in 'Crossroads' (2002). In 2009, she achieved career breakthroughs with roles in 'Star Trek' as Nyota Uhura and James Cameron's 'Avatar' series as Neytiri. She has also portrayed Gamora in five Marvel Cinematic Universe films from 'Guardians of the Galaxy' to '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3'. Besides these franchises, Saldaña has starred in 'The Adam Project', 'From Scratch', and 'Emilia Pérez', earning several accolades for the latter.

Special Ops: Lioness follows CIA operative 'Joe' as she attempts to balance her personal and professional lives while serving as a key player in the agency's war on terror. The series delves into Joe's experiences as she navigates high-stakes missions, complex relationships, and the constant struggle between duty and personal life.
